In the first edition of Get To Know The Manager, I asked "StevenM" to be the first manager to take part.
Below you can see all the Q's and A's;
Q. How long have you been playing Sunday League? A. I started in 2006 until 2009 then came back around 2012. So probably 8 years.
Q. What got you in to Sunday League to begin with? A. I'm a keen listener to Talksport and went on their website and saw a link to sundayleague.
Q. Were you on any other servers before the merge on to one server? A. I was on Talksport for 3 years. I left the game when the servers merged.
Q. What are some of your biggest achievements on Sunday League? A. I won the managers table on talksport as well as an elite cup triumph. I have been runner up in the server cup about a year ago. I've performed reasonably well in the league recently cracking the top 4 a few times.
Q. Who is your biggest rival on Sunday League at the moment? A. I haven't got a rival as such but there are some top sides who when you get a result against it makes your day, mainly the top guys in Con 2.
Q. Why did you choose the team name you have? A. When Didier Drogba was at his peak I was quite literally his biggest fan, name on the back of the shirt and all that. It felt only right that my team name was a homage to the god.
Q. What goals do you have for the future on Sunday League? A. I really want to win Con2 but it's so hard with such quality sides involved, there's always 1 of them at their peak. To get to FL1 would be great, I've had 1 season there about 2 years ago and I underperformed.
Q. What would you call your biggest loss on Sunday League? A. Missing out on a place in FL1 a few seasons back by a narrow margin was hard to take. I haven't got anything else such as a scoreline as an example.
Q. Which Conference would you say is the toughest right now on Sunday League? A. For the amount of quality teams you have to look at 2 and 8 but you couldn't say for certain which is the hardest out of all 8, they all look to have their challenges.
Q. You do a lot of work that goes into the running of the FL leagues on Sunday League. Can you please explain to us how you've kept this going for so long? A. I've been running FL for 4 years now, back then there was only 3 leagues, now we got 5 leagues and a cup competition, hopefully this is due to managers seeing my enthusiasm for the game. If you put more in you get more out of it. About 5 seasons ago I felt FL was being under utilised and was getting a bit boring so I felt I should take things a bit further with match reports. This was clearly successful as we now have other managers doing their own individual league reports. Longevity to FL is out of love for it, seeing teams who may not be the best in their leagues achieve greatness in FL is great for me to see. In recent seasons teams such as Winter Milan, Mixed Martial Farts have gone through the leagues to FL1 and teams in the lower reaches promoting and getting success they may not get in their conferences.
Q. If you could change one thing on Sunday League, what would it be? A. It would great to see some advertising done to the game so we could get some more players involved, strength in depth and all that. Apart from that I'm happy with the game despite some obvious flaws that we all know about.
